SOMETIMES GOING HOME MEANS STAYING RIGHT WHERE YOU ARE
After nearly 10 years, Pol, a bartender in New York, is finally able to return to his hometown of Barcelona. For half an hour, we accompany him through his emotional homecoming. None of his family and friends is expecting him - while he lived in New York illegally, he couldn't even think of leaving the country, and he decides to keep his return a surprise. During this journey, we will learn about his childhood, the reasons that drove him to leave Barcelona for New York and the highs and lows of starting a new life in the world's most chaotic and fascinating metropolis.
In all its intriguing specificity, Casi 10 illuminates the fundamental truths of the immigration experience.
